Many of the foods that people associate with America didn’t actually originate in the United States. Hamburgers, hot dogs, and pizza are all things that were popularized in the US but didn’t originate there. However, there is one form of cuisine that is uniquely American; Barbecue. While it is American, it developed with influences from Native Americans, Africans, and Europeans.
